Sodium percarbonate, an eco-friendly oxygen-based bleaching agent.
Chemical formula: 2Na²CO³3H²O²
It comes in solid form. It increases the pH of water, enhances the effect of soap, active from 40°. It is an effective and eco-friendly washing agent: once dissolved in water, it breaks down into soda crystals and hydrogen peroxide. Sodium carbonate removes stains, deodorizes, disinfects, and whitens without harming the environment, mainly effective against organic stains such as fruit juices, coffee, tea, chocolate, red wine, grease, makeup, eggs, butter, mayonnaise, urine, grass...
Blood stains should be treated with sodium carbonate before machine washing.
Usage tips: one to two tablespoons for a 4 to 5 kg machine. It is effective for white clothes and fast colors, preserving the whiteness of tablecloths, curtains, towels, sheets, household linen, shirts...
Sodium carbonate is effectively used with soap nuts and eco-friendly laundry kits. Storage: keep in a closed jar, dry and below 50 °C.
Safety advice: although eco-friendly for the environment, it is a chemical product that should not be ingested. In case of ingestion, call the poison control center. In case of contact with eyes, rinse thoroughly for several minutes.
